A production-ready WordPress plugin that enables catering businesses to create structured menus with unlimited categories and subcategories and generate downloadable PDF menus using dompdf.
- Unlimited menu & submenu structure
- Dynamic frontend rendering
- PDF export functionality
- Clean shortcode implementation
- Custom CSS & JS handling
- Modular plugin structure
- Uses WordPress hooks & filters
- Shortcode-based rendering
- Secure data handling
- Organized library integration (dompdf)
- Separated CSS & JS assets
- Clean root-level plugin architecture
- PHP (WordPress Plugin API)
- JavaScript
- CSS
- dompdf (PDF generation)
- Download the plugin folder
- Upload to
/wp-content/plugins/ - Activate from WordPress Admin
- Insert shortcode in any page
catering-menu.php
menu.css
menu.js
lib/dompdf
Built for catering businesses that need:
- Structured digital menu presentation
- PDF export capability
- Flexible menu management
Devang Jani
WordPress Developer & Performance Marketing Specialist